ISB AdCom Live Q&A at MBA Spotlight FairKnow Your Presenters- Amit Tyagi, Associate Director – Admissions, Digital Marketing and Branding, ISB
Amit is the program lead for admissions for the PGP in Management at the Indian School of Business and also leads the Digital Marketing and Branding team. He has over 14 years of experience in sales, marketing, and admissions in the education sector in India. In his earlier stints, he has led international recruitment for universities across the African and South Asian geographies, worked with accreditation agencies, developed business plans and marketing roadmaps for a greenfield university, and led sales teams for an e-learning startup in K12 across geographies. Amit has completed his PGPM from the Indian Institute of Management Calcutta (IIM C) and electrical engineering from NIT Kurukshetra.
- Jibbi James, Senior Manager – Admissions and Financial Aid, ISB
Jibbi is the senior manager for admissions for the Post Graduate Programme (PGP) in Management at the Indian School of Business, and he also takes care of admissions for the Young Leaders Programme at ISB. He has an overall work experience of more than 9 years - over 5 years in marketing and admissions in the Indian education sector, and 4 years in the IT sector, leading many projects in software testing for various Indian and global clients as a team lead. Jibbi has completed his PGPM from Great Lakes Institute of Management, and Electronics & Instrumentation Engineering from Bangalore."
